Focusing on domestic water containers in low-income countries, the booklet highlights their crucial role in ensuring adequate and safe household water supplies. It emphasizes the importance of extending water supply planning beyond public taps and village wells to include the end-use locations. By understanding how people utilize these containers, engineers can design more effective and safer water supply systems tailored to community needs.
